[Field of Industrial Application] The present invention relates to a mounting device for an in-vehicle speaker using a spacer.

In-vehicle speakers are roughly classified into a stationary type that is placed on a rear tray and the like, and an embedded type in which a rear portion is buried by making holes in a rear tray and a door trim. Since it is necessary to fix the embedded speaker with screws, it is desired to simplify the mounting work.

FIG. 4 is an explanatory view of mounting a conventional vehicle-mounted speaker. Reference numeral 10 is a speaker, 20 is a mounting plate for a rear tray, and 30 is a fixing screw. The speaker 10 is provided with a flange 12 having a small hole 11 for screw penetration, and a rear surface portion 13 including a magnetic circuit is projected to the rear. The mounting plate 20 has a circular hole 21 into which the back surface portion 13 of the speaker 10 is inserted. The speaker 10 is fixed by applying a nut 40 to the back surface of the mounting plate 20 and screwing a screw 30 inserted into the small hole 11 of the flange 12 and the small hole 22 of the mounting plate 20 into the nut 40.

第4図の取付方法には次の問題点がある。 The mounting method shown in FIG. 4 has the following problems.

(1) Since the screw 30 is inserted from the front surface side of the mounting plate 20 and screwed into the nut 40 on the rear surface side, the mounting work cannot be performed by one person.

(2) Since a plurality of screws 30 (for example, four) are required, the number of parts is large and the mounting work takes time. In particular, if the iron plate 50 is below the mounting plate 20, the work of drilling the small holes 22 is difficult.

(3) Since the holes 21 must be formed in the mounting plate 20,
The strength of the mounting surface will inevitably decrease.

The present invention aims to solve these problems by using a spacer.

Since the spacer has a cylindrical shape with a bottom, when the speaker rear part is housed inside, the spacer bottom and speaker rear part are
The speaker can be fixed simply by fastening it with a screw. Therefore, the problems (1) and (2) are solved.

Further, since the speaker has a brim portion in a portion that comes into contact with the mounting plate, it is possible to reinforce the periphery of the hole of the mounting plate and solve the problem (3).

In addition, since the spacer has slits, the space behind the mounting plate (trunk room, etc.) for back pressure of the speaker.
It does not cause any acoustic problems.

1 is a perspective view of the spacer of the present invention, (a) is a perspective view, (b) is a sectional view taken along line AA, and (c) is a bottom view.

The spacer 60 of the present invention is made of resin, for example, and has a cylindrical body 6
1, a bottom surface 62 thereof, and a flange portion 63 at the opening end are integrally formed. Small holes 64 for screw penetration are formed in the center of the bottom surface 62, and slits 65 for removing speaker back pressure are formed in a plurality of positions on the bottom surface 62 and the body portion 61. The surface 63A of the brim portion 63 serves as a contact portion with a mounting plate, which will be described later, and is therefore subjected to friction resistance enlargement processing (for example, satin finish) to prevent rotation.

FIG. 2 is a configuration diagram of a second embodiment of the present invention, (a) is an assembled perspective view at the time of mounting, and (b) is a side sectional view after the mounting.

The mounting plate 20 of this example is a horizontal rear tray at the rear of the passenger compartment, the front surface of which faces the passenger compartment and the rear surface of which faces the trunk. The speaker 10 is mounted by inserting the rear surface portion 13 into the hole 21 of the rear tray 20 from above the mounting plate 20. However, the speaker
The flange 12 of 10 is not screwed to the rear tray 20. Instead, the spacer 60 shown in FIG. 1 is applied to the back of the rear tray 20 with the flange 63 facing up, and then the screw 30 is inserted into the small hole 64 of the bottom surface 62 in the screw hole at the center of the speaker rear portion 13. Tighten by screwing. At this time, if a gap a is provided in advance between the speaker back surface portion 13 and the spacer bottom surface 62, tension is applied between the speaker back portion 13 and the spacer bottom surface 62 by the fastening of the screw 30, and the spacer 60 is brought into close contact with the back surface of the rear tray 20. At the same time, it is pulled by the spacer 60 and the speaker 10 also comes into close contact with the surface of the rear tray 20.

When the speaker 10 is inserted into the hole 21 of the rear tray 20 by its own weight, the attachment by the spacer 60 described above can be screwed by one person from the trunk room side. Moreover, the work is easy because the screwing is only required in one place. Further, there is an advantage that the periphery of the hole 21 is reinforced by the brim portion 63.

Further, since the surface 63a of the brim portion 63 is subjected to the expansion process of the frictional resistance, it is possible to prevent the spacer 60 from rotating and loosening the screw after the mounting.

FIG. 3 is a configuration diagram of a second embodiment of the present invention, (a) is an assembled perspective view, (b) is a bottom view of the spacer, and (c) is a side view of the spacer. The mounting plate 20 of this example is a vertical door trim that constitutes a door, the front surface of which faces the passenger compartment and the back surface of which faces the space inside the door. Also in this example, the speaker 10 is the door trim 20.
It is mounted from the front surface side (vehicle side), and its rear surface portion 13 is inserted into the hole 21. The usage of the spacer 60 is the same as in FIG.
Since the door trim 20 is removed and screwed, the screwing work is easy (one person can do it). In the space inside the door in which the spacer 60 is housed, water droplets easily enter through the space for raising and lowering the window glass. These water drops are on the back of the speaker 13
In order to prevent this from hitting, the formation position of the slit 65 in the spacer 60 is limited to the lower half of both the body portion 61 and the bottom portion 62, and the upper half is provided with a rain guard function.

Note that, in any of the examples, the slit 65 is for releasing the back pressure of the speaker, so that even if the spacer 60 having a bottomed cylindrical shape is used, the occurrence of muffled sound or the like is prevented.

As described above, according to the present invention, the embedded vehicle-mounted speaker can be easily attached with one screw. Moreover, since the periphery of the hole of the mounting plate is reinforced by the spacer, there is an advantage that the strength is not insufficient even if the speaker embedding hole is formed in the rear tray or the like.

Further, since the surface of the brim portion that comes into contact with the mounting plate is subjected to friction resistance enlargement processing, there is an advantage that loosening of the screws due to rotation of the spacer after mounting the speaker can be prevented.

Furthermore, since a gap is provided in advance between the bottom surface of the spacer and the back surface of the speaker, tension is applied between the two by fastening the screws, and the back surface of the spacer and the mounting plate and the surface of the speaker and the mounting plate are securely secured. There is an advantage that they can be closely attached.
